If you can get a direct, non-stop out of NY, go for it. If you check out the link below on another thread, you can read about the problems I am having with the flight we booked on AA out of BDL. BDL has no direct flights, and AA's connections through both MIA and SJU now have LONG layovers. If you can avoid BDL, you are better off.
As other posters indicate, Boston also offers non-stops, but I get the impression you are between BDL and NYC. Choose NYC so you can avoid the headaches I'm currently dealing with. Good luck!
